![](https://img-blog.csdnimg.cn/20201014180756913.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
前端技术
文章平均质量分 56
James_liPeng
软件开发工程师,定期做技术分享
展开
-
env-cross npm常用修改变量模块
env-cross npm常用修改变量模块原创 2022-06-08 17:15:25 · 547 阅读 · 0 评论 -
Webstorm的一些常用快捷键
下面是Webstorm的一些常用快捷键:ctrl + shift + n 打开工程中的文件,目的是打开当前工程下任意目录的文件。ctrl + j 输出模板ctrl + b 跳到变量申明处ctrl + [] 匹配 {}[]ctrl + F12 可以显示当前文件的结构ctrl + x 剪切(删除)行,不选中,直接剪切整个行,如果选中部分内容则剪切选中的内容al...原创 2019-01-02 14:26:12 · 222 阅读 · 0 评论 -
使用脚手架搭建Egg.js 应用
使用脚手架搭建Egg.js 应用准备工作快速初始化准备工作操作系统:支持 macOS,Linux,Windows运行环境:建议选择 LTS 版本,最低要求 8.x。快速初始化推荐直接使用脚手架,只需几条简单指令,即可快速生成项目$ npm init egg --type=simpleproject name 项目名project description 项目描述proj...原创 2019-08-15 19:44:25 · 1373 阅读 · 1 评论 -
前端基础代码规范
前端基础代码规范原创 2022-07-16 11:34:50 · 1274 阅读 · 0 评论 -
npm-run-all 同时运行多条命令
npm-run-all 同时运行多条npm script命令原创 2022-06-02 11:10:50 · 4981 阅读 · 0 评论 -
git常用命令
其他人修改了该文件提交到版本库中,而我本地也修改了该文件,致使拉去代码的时候发生冲突解决办法——贮存更改依次进行如下操作git stash 将工作区恢复到上次提交的内容,同时备份本地所做的修git pull origin <branchName> 拉取git stash pop 弹出自己最近保存的内容.........原创 2021-07-21 09:38:30 · 149 阅读 · 1 评论 -
我常用的代码优化技巧
分享一下项目内code review的过程中总结出的一些前端开发经常容易忽略的地方,这篇仅列出基础的情况。1. 多表达式多 if 判断我们可以在数组中存储多个值,并且可以使用数组include方法。// 长if (x === 'abc' || x === 'def' || x === 'ghi' || x ==='jkl') { //todo}// 短if (['abc', 'def', 'ghi', 'jkl'].includes(x)) { //todo}2. 简写 if else原创 2021-02-04 14:45:05 · 170 阅读 · 0 评论 -
手动书写一个vue+java +spring Boot的项目
手动书写一个vue + java +spring Boot的项目准备条件:1.1. 安装JDK1.2. 配置JDK的环境变量选择 Spring 然后选择自己的JDK, 我安装的是JDK 12.x, 一般我们实际开发用的1.8稳定版本的点击next 后创建项目会报如图的错误然后新建项目之后启动...原创 2020-02-19 15:03:03 · 336 阅读 · 0 评论 -
eggJS开发微信公众号
eggjs开发微信公众号搭建eggjs框架$ npm i egg-init -g$ egg-init wechat_public_number_demo --type=simple$ cd wechat_public_number_demo$ npm install$ npm run dev$ open http://127.0.0.1:7001/将eggjs的端口号修改成80端...原创 2020-02-19 15:02:08 · 2839 阅读 · 0 评论 -
vuecli2升级到vuecli3
vuecli2升级到vuecli31. 卸载老版本vuecli(1.x, 2.x)npm uninstall vue-cli -g或者yarn global remove vue-cli卸载掉之前的老的版本的vuecli2. node安装最新版本的(8.x)3. 安装最新的vueclinpm install -g @vue/cli4. 查看已经安装的版本号vue --ve...原创 2019-09-26 10:41:48 · 873 阅读 · 0 评论 -
scss使用总结
scss使用总结前言less 和 sass 是两种 css 预编译语言,其目的是为了更快、更结构的编写 css 文件,是一种强大的 css 编译语言,都能使用 变量、运算符、判断、方法等等。先有的 sass 后有的 scss, scss 比 sass 写法更严谨scss中的& 代指父类, 其样式的优先级和不用&的优先级一样,.icon { &:hover ...原创 2020-02-19 15:03:35 · 958 阅读 · 0 评论 -
老vue项目升级到webpack4.x
vue项目升级到webpack4.x有些老项目在开发了一段时间之后会出现项目越来越慢, 以及打包时间过长, 加载时间变成等问题,如果我们讲项目中的webpack升级到4.x项目的性能至少可以提升到百分之六十第一步骤:删除 build/config第二步:package.json“scripts”: {“dev”: “vue-cli-service serve”,“build”: “v...原创 2019-07-27 13:51:47 · 642 阅读 · 1 评论 -
Es6使用心得
Es6个人使用心得变量声明let 和const变量声明let 和constlet 允许创建块级作用域,ES6 推荐在函数中使用 let 定义变量,而非 var:同样在块级作用域有效的另一个变量声明方式是 const,它可以声明一个常量。ES6 中,const 声明的常量类似于指针,它指向某个引用,也就是说这个「常量」并非一成不变的需要注意的地方3.1. 当使用常量 const 声明时......原创 2019-05-15 16:39:29 · 439 阅读 · 1 评论